The Cutting Edge (1992)
Genres: Comedy, Drama, Romance and Sports
Starring: D. B. Sweeney as Doug Dorsey & Moira Kelly as Kate Moseley

Set against the backdrop of the 1992 Olympic Figure Skating Competition, the film centers on the life of Doug Dorsey, a brash, blue collar hockey player who is destined for stardom in the NHL until an overzealous opponent leaves him blindsided. In a last ditch effort to capture the Gold, he teams up with Kate Moseley, a prima donna pairs figure skater whose domineering talent and razor-sharp wit puts Doug on very thin ice.

The Cutting Edge is a 1992 romantic comedy film directed by Paul Michael Glaser and written by Tony Gilroy. The plot is about a very rich, spoiled figure skater (played by Moira Kelly) who is paired with a has-been ice hockey player (played by D. B. Sweeney) for Olympic figure skating. They face off against a Soviet pair in the climax of the film, which is set at the site of the 16th Winter Olympic Games, in Albertville, France. The film was also shot in Hamilton, Ontario, Canada. Heinz Field is a stadium located in Pittsburgh, Pennsylvania. It primarily serves as the home to the Pittsburgh Steelers and University of Pittsburgh Panthers American football teams, members of the National Football League (NFL) and National Collegiate Athletic Association (NCAA) respectively. The Stadium is named for locally based H. J. Heinz Company, which purchased the naming rights in 2001. The stadium was designed with the city of Pittsburgh's history of steel production in mind, which led to the inclusion of 12,000 tons of steel into the design.

Ways to Afford a Family Vacation

During difficult and uncertain economic times parents face the terrible dilemma of providing the best possible childhood for their children while also facing economic reality. Sure, the trip to Disney World might look nice, but can the family really afford to pay to travel to Florida? And once in Orlando the cost of lodging, food and admission to the theme park can cost more than a mortgage payment.

Putting all of these expenses on a credit card can lead to financial ruin, and few families have the savings necessary to put the cost of a long vacation on a prepaid credit card. The problem then becomes how parents can provide children with entertaining and stimulating vacations without defaulting on other financial obligations. The answer is to avoid the tourist traps and not going during peak seasons.

Even though the kids do not get out of school until the summer, a long weekend in October might be a cost-effective alternative to the traditional and expensive regular vacation season. During off-season many hotels and resorts offer travel deals that simply are not available during spring break or summer vacation. While some parents might object to pulling the kids away from school for a couple of days, if part of the trip focuses on something educational such as a museum or a historic site, the educational value of the trip might outweigh any delayed coursework.

Taking the kids out of school might be one way to avoid the crowds and costs of theme parks during peak times. But some of the best places for a family vacation might be far away from a huge blacktop parking lot. Rather than pay for admission to a park, take the kids to a national park or a beach. Nature offers plenty of chances for entertainment and mental stimulation at a price that fits the budget of most families — 100 percent free.

Apatosaurus Exhibit at the Museum, NYC

This is a picture of the Apatosaurus from the American Museum of Natural History in New York City. This skeleton is not only big but it was also long. I tried to take photo in separate but it came out not good.

This specimen of the Apatosaurus was the first sauropod dinosaur ever mounted after the skeleton was collected the specimen was prepared and redied for display a task that took several preparators many years.

As an aid in designing the mount a wooden replica of skeleton was made, so that scientist could visualize the animal in different poses. The finished skeleton was unveiled with the great amount of publicity in 1905.

The head


Apatosaurus is a genus of sauropod dinosaur that lived about 150 million years ago, during the Jurassic Period. It was one of the largest land animals that ever existed. Apatosaurus was a tremendously large long-necked quadrupedal animal with a long whip-like tail. Its forelimbs were slightly shorter than its hindlimbs. One measurement places the total length of species Apatosaurus louisae at 22 m (72 ft).

Roadside Attractions: Giant Paul Bunyan

The United States of America compose of Fifty States and Im sure if you travel anywhere these places you will spot interesting attractions along the road. Giant Paul Bunyan for instance if you ever make it to Bangor, Maine. Paul Bunyan is the most famous mythical lumberjack of all time that is a must to visit.

image source: Wikipedia


Bunyan, Paul, legendary American lumberjack. He was the hero of a series of "tall tales" popular through the timber country from Michigan westward. Bunyan was known for his fantastic strength and gigantic size. He is said to have ruled his gargantuan lumber camp between the winter of the blue snow and the spring that came up from China. His prized possession was Babe the Blue Ox, the distance between whose horns measured 42 ax handles and a plug of tobacco. In southern lumber camps a similar legendary figure is known as Tony Beaver.
Source from:Columbia Encyclopedia

Legendary giant lumberjack of the U.S. frontier. A symbol of strength and vitality, he is accompanied by a giant blue ox, Babe. He was credited with creating Puget Sound, digging the Grand Canyon, and building the Black Hills, and was known for his prodigious appetite, eating hotcakes off a griddle so large it was greased by men using sides of bacon as skates. Tales of his exploits probably originated in lumber camps, and were first published by James MacGillivray in "The Round River Drive" (1910), which soon led to a national myth.
From:Britannica Concise Encyclopedia


FUN FACT: At 34 feet tall and weighing 3,700lbs, this Paul Bunyan can withstand 110 mph hurricane force winds.

The Juilliard School and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ts


The Juilliard School, informally identified as simply "Juilliard," is a performing arts conservatory located at the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ts in New York City, United States. The school trains about 800 undergraduate and graduate students in dance, drama, and music. Juilliard considers itself one of the most prestigious performing arts conservatories in the world.

Lincoln Center for the Performing Arts is a 16.3-acre (6.6 ha) complex of buildings in the Lincoln Square neighborhood of New York City's Upper West Side.

Night at the Museum is a 2006 adventure-comedy film based on the 1993 children's book with the same name by Milan Trenc. It follows a divorced father trying to settle down, impress his son, and find his destiny. He applies for a job as a night watchman at New York City's American Museum of Natural History and subsequently discovers that the exhibits, animated by a magical Egyptian artifact, come to life at night. A sequel titled Night at the Museum: Battle of the Smithsonian was released on May 22, 2009.
